Handling IIS Error Codes gracefully with an httpModule
I have been pretty busy lately and the last week has flown by on me. I have been spending some of my time writing some interesting httpModules that I will share with you in the coming weeks. But as I was reading through the MSDN blogs this afternoon I stumbled upon this interesting little entry by Rahul Soni titled Customize errors which are not captured by customErrors in ASP.NET 2.0. In this entry Rahul explains a problem where the status Code 500, Internal Server Error does not redirect to the specified error page. He solves this problem with a simple httpModule. As he described the problem I was thinking that is exactly how I would have handled the situation too!
